    The Boost Kit is a rip off as it's just an upgraded power supply but you 100% need the 8NM, at 5NM it just doesn't feel right. If you want to save some pennies (and potentially void your warranty) there are cheaper aftermarket and DIY power supplies that unlock the full 8NM.
